A review of 350 papers argues that cutting dietary protein extends healthspan. Physiologists say the human evidence for the over-65s, the sedentary and GLP-1 users runs the other way.

A review paper published in Cell Press Blue, drawing on 350 previously published research papers, argued that "dietary protein restriction promotes metabolic health, healthspan, and lifespan," describing it as "a robust geroprotective regimen that lowers total dietary protein intake while still meeting nutritional needs" [1][2][3]. Nutrition professionals told STAT that following that advice would land hardest on three groups: older adults, people with sedentary lifestyles, and people on GLP-1 weight loss medications [4].
The sharpest objection is about species. Stuart Phillips, a professor of kinesiology and skeletal muscle health researcher at McMaster University, called the paper "a beautiful mouse story, sold as human advice" in a social media post [5]. Much of the evidence the Wisconsin authors assembled came from animal research, and Phillips told STAT that it cannot be directly translated into improved human longevity [7]. He also pointed out that the authors concede the point: "The authors acknowledge that the effect of protein restriction on human lifespan is unknown. That is the central limitation," he said [8]. On the population the recommendation would reach first, Phillips said that "in people over 65, and especially in the very old, low protein is linked to worse outcomes, not better ones," listing more frailty, more falls and higher mortality [6].
The arithmetic is where the dispute becomes operational, because "still meeting nutritional needs" carries all the weight and nobody agrees on the denominator. The Recommended Dietary Allowance, set by the Food and Nutrition Board of the National Academies, is 0.8 grams of protein per kilogram of body weight, and is deliberately pitched two standard deviations above physiological need, so the true minimum sits well below it [11]. The Dietary Guidelines for Americans released in early 2026 by the federal health and agriculture departments recommend 1.2 to 1.6 grams per kilogram [9], which is 1.5 to 2 times the RDA [1]. Donald Layman, a professor emeritus of nutritional sciences at the University of Illinois Urbana-Champaign who helped set those guidelines, said most Americans are already meeting the higher range [10]. Katie Dodd, who hosts the "Geriatric Dietitian" podcast, cited PROT-AGE, initiated by the European Geriatric Medicine Society, which recommends 1 to 1.2 grams per kilogram for older people [16] - above the RDA, and at or below the floor of the new American guidelines [2]. Restriction measured against 1.6 and restriction measured against 0.8 are different interventions with the same name.
Two further arguments cut across the mechanism story. William Evans, a protein and aging researcher and adjunct professor of human nutrition at UC Berkeley, said the body's ability to synthesise protein slows with age alongside metabolism, raising dietary demand just to hold lean muscle, and that he is "very skeptical" of restriction benefits for older adults [14]. He also warned against treating maximal lifespan as healthy lifespan: "Longevity doesn't necessarily mean better care for geriatric patients," he said, framing the real questions as keeping older adults out of nursing homes and functionally independent [15]. Stacy Pelekhaty, a senior clinical nutrition specialist at the University of Maryland Medical Center, said most of her patients begin thinking about longevity in midlife, by which point they are "starting to live with more chronic injuries or illness" and many likely have higher protein needs, not lower [13].
Watch whether the review's authors put a number on human protein restriction, since a geroprotective regimen with no dose is not a protocol. Watch, too, whether the GLP-1 warning gets substantiated: the reported critique names that population as at risk without a published human dose-response to argue over [4].

One outlet, five named experts, primary paper unexamined
The cluster rests on a single publisher, but that piece is substantive: five identified specialists (McMaster, Illinois Urbana-Champaign, Maryland Medical Center, UC Berkeley, plus a geriatric dietitian) are quoted with affiliations, and hard reference points are given (RDA 0.8 g/kg, 2026 guidelines 1.2-1.6 g/kg, PROT-AGE 1-1.2 g/kg). Against that, the review itself is not directly available in the sources, no author response is included, and every critical claim reaches us through one newsroom's selection of interviewees.
No adoption signal in sources
The supplied reporting contains no observation of anyone adopting protein restriction as practice — no clinical deployment, program change, trial enrollment, or measured intake shift attributable to the review. Layman's statement that most Americans meet the higher guideline range describes existing consumption, not uptake of the review's recommendation, so no adoption value is inferred.
Human recommendation outruns human data
The review's promotional framing extends to healthspan and lifespan benefits and 'therapeutic potential' of restriction diets, while the same reporting records the authors acknowledging that the effect of protein restriction on human lifespan is unknown and notes the underlying evidence base is heavily animal-derived. The press-release suggestion that sedentary Americans may benefit is made without any quantified target. Human observational signal in the over-65s reportedly points the other way. That is a clear overstatement relative to available human evidence, though not fabrication — the mechanistic and animal work is real.
Promotional framing on one side, disciplinary stake on the other
Two visible incentive pressures appear in the source itself: the review authors amplified an unquantified claim about sedentary Americans overeating protein through a press release and framed their work around 'therapeutic potential' of intervention diets, which favours a strong headline; and the critics are muscle-physiology and geriatric-nutrition specialists, one of whom helped write the competing federal guidelines, so their professional positions align with higher protein recommendations. No funding sources, commercial sponsorships, or conflict disclosures are reported for either side, which caps how far this can be scored.
Moderate: consistent expert testimony, one-sided sourcing
Confidence in the narrow factual core — what the review claims, what the guidelines say, what the critics said — is fairly high because figures and quotations are specific and internally consistent. Confidence in the overall adjudication is limited by single-publisher sourcing, absence of the primary paper, no author rebuttal, and no adoption or outcome data to test either position.
